dc.description.abstractAbstract This master thesis deals with a specific system that aims to support knowledge sharing within Telia. One of the main problems with this kind of systems is how to establish acceptance among its users. The purpose is to investigate the system's ability to support the organization's knowledge management, the opinions towards the system among employees and what the organization and management should do in order to make the system implement successful. The thesis is written for people who study or work with computer related aspects or management. The theories that are discussed concerns knowledge, competence, knowledge management systems and organization. The results are based on an extensive poll and several interviews among Telia employees. The result is that the investigated system is able to support knowledge sharing within Telia's organization. It is however obvious that the system has some drawbacks that has to be improved. The employees have a positive attitude towards the purpose of the system, but they also recognize a great lack of usability and design. The result of the thesis also implies that better guidelines and planning should be prepared by management, system developers and users within the Telia organization.swe
